PROCEDURE
| 1. | CHECK FREEZE FRAME DATA (WHEEL SPEED) | 
(a) Select a DTC to display the Freeze Frame Data.
(b) Read the freeze frame data of DTC C050023.
Chassis > Brake/EPB| Tester Display | Measurement Item | Range | Normal Condition | Diagnostic Note | 
|---|---|---|---|---|
| FR Wheel Speed | Front wheel speed sensor RH reading | Min.: 0.0 km/h (0 mph), Max.: 6553.5 km/h (4072 mph) | Vehicle stopped: 0.0 km/h (0.0 mph) | When driving at constant speed: No large fluctuations | 
| FL Wheel Speed | Front wheel speed sensor LH reading | Min.: 0.0 km/h (0 mph), Max.: 6553.5 km/h (4072 mph) | Vehicle stopped: 0.0 km/h (0.0 mph) | When driving at constant speed: No large fluctuations | 
| RR Wheel Speed | Rear wheel speed sensor RH reading | Min.: 0.0 km/h (0 mph), Max.: 6553.5 km/h (4072 mph) | Vehicle stopped: 0.0 km/h (0.0 mph) | When driving at constant speed: No large fluctuations | 
| RL Wheel Speed | Rear wheel speed sensor LH reading | Min.: 0.0 km/h (0 mph), Max.: 6553.5 km/h (4072 mph) | Vehicle stopped: 0.0 km/h (0.0 mph) | When driving at constant speed: No large fluctuations |

| Result | Proceed to | 
|---|---|
| The value of FL Wheel Speed is 2 km/h (1 mph) or less when all other values are 12 km/h (7 mph) or more. | A | 
| The value of FL Wheel Speed is 2 km/h (1 mph) or less when all other values are 50 km/h (31 mph) or more. | B |

| 2. | READ VALUE USING GTS (FL WHEEL SPEED) | 
(a) Check the Data List using the GTS.
Chassis > Brake/EPB > Data List| Tester Display | Measurement Item | Range | Normal Condition | Diagnostic Note | 
|---|---|---|---|---|
| FL Wheel Speed | Front wheel speed sensor LH reading | Min.: 0.0 km/h (0.0 mph), Max.: 6553.5 km/h (4072 mph) | Vehicle stopped: 0.0 km/h (0.0 mph) | When driving at constant speed: No large fluctuations | 
| Tester Display | 
|---|
| FL Wheel Speed | 
(b) Turn the ignition switch to ON (READY) and perform a road test.
(c) Check that the value of FL Wheel Speed changes in accordance with vehicle speed when accelerating from 0 km/h to 20 km/h (0 mph to 12 mph).
OK:
The value of FL Wheel Speed changes in accordance with vehicle speed.
HINT:
If the result of the road test is within the specified range, it is possible that this DTC was stored due to a particular situation such as brake drag, wheelspin or wheel lockup.

| 3. | CHECK FRONT SPEED SENSOR LH INSTALLATION | 
| (a) Check the front speed sensor LH installation. OK: There is no clearance between the front speed sensor LH and the steering knuckle LH. The installation bolt is tightened properly. Torque 8.5 N*m (87 kgf*cm, 75 in.*lbf) |
